Lecture Overview

In this lecture, respiratory nurse practitioner John Serginson discusses respiratory assessment, including respiratory symptoms and health history, respiratory observations, physical exam technique, key concepts of chest auscultation, and lung sounds.

John Serginson has been a nurse practitioner in respiratory care at the Caboolture Hospital since 2010. He completed his nurse practitioner master's degree at the University of Queensland (UQ) with clinical training at The Prince Charles Hospital, and is an adjunct lecturer in the UQ School of Nursing and Midwifery. With 33 years’ experience as a nurse (over 20 in respiratory care), his research interests include domiciliary oxygen, inhaled therapy and COPD models of care.
